Critical Emerging Mining Protocols
Proof of Stake (PoS): PoS is attaining acceptance as an alternative to Proof of labor (PoW). It demands validators to hold and lock up a particular quantity of copyright as collateral, cutting down the necessity for Vitality-intense mining.

Delegated Evidence of Stake (DPoS): DPoS increases scalability by enabling stakeholders to elect a small range of delegates who validate transactions and produce new blocks. This lowers the volume of nodes required for consensus.

Proof of Area and Time (Submit): Put up, Utilized in initiatives like Chia, makes use of disk House instead of computational energy. It provides a far more Strength-effective option to traditional mining solutions.

Hybrid Consensus Styles: Some emerging protocols Incorporate PoW and PoS to leverage the strengths of equally strategies. These hybrid designs purpose to enhance security, scalability, and decentralization.
